FIELD: paint industry.
SUBSTANCE: group of inventions relates to the paint industry and can be used to protect rust-contaminated metal surfaces. Rust converter contains components at following ratio, wt%: latex SKS-65 GP – 16–17.7; aqueous tannin solution – 7.7–9; oxalic acid – 1.9–2.4; water – the rest up to 100%. For preparation latex is loaded into mixing device at mixer rpm – 110–140 rpm and temperature of 25–35 °C. Gradually add tannin solution to latex with minimum mixing time of 20 minutes. A solution of oxalic acid is added to the obtained mixture at a minimum mixing time of 8 minutes.
EFFECT: improved adhesion properties and physical and mechanical properties of the protective film, shorter acquisition time.
